在C#中连接openGauss数据库时,有一些关键注意事项需要特别关注。以下是一些主要注意事项:
安装和引用
确保已经正确安装了openGauss的C#客户端库。在C#项目中,可以通过NuGet包管理器搜索并安装相关的库。然后,在需要使用openGauss的代码文件中,添加以下引用:
using OpenGauss;
初始化
在使用openGauss之前,需要对其进行初始化。这通常是在页面加载完成后进行的。例如,在ASP.NET MVC项目中,可以在视图文件中添加以下JavaScript代码:
$(document).ready(function () { // 初始化openGauss的代码 });
路径和URL
确保在初始化openGauss时提供正确的图像路径和URL。这些路径应该指向实际的图像文件或服务。
跨域问题
如果图像托管在不同的域名下,可能会遇到跨域访问问题。确保服务器端已经正确配置了CORS(跨域资源共享)策略,允许来自你的应用程序域名的请求。
性能优化
openGauss是一个功能强大的库,但可能会对性能产生影响。确保在生产环境中对图像进行适当的优化,例如使用适当的压缩算法、降低图像质量等。
错误处理
在使用openGauss时,可能会遇到各种错误,如图像加载失败、网络问题等。确保代码能够妥善处理这些错误,并向用户提供友好的错误信息。
响应式设计
确保openGauss在不同的设备和屏幕尺寸上都能正常工作。可以使用CSS媒体查询和JavaScript来实现响应式设计。
通过遵循上述注意事项,可以确保在C#中成功连接并操作openGauss数据库,同时提高系统的稳定性和性能。